• 締切済み

VBAでアプリを終了させるプログラムは?

ちわっす。 エクセルVBAを用いて勤怠管理表を開発しております。 現在、ユーザーフォームに「終了」ボタンを配置し、それをクリックしてアプリを終了させようとしているのですがうまくいきません。 終了するのはブックまでで、肝心のアプリが終了してくれなくて悩んでおります。 VBAでアプリを終了させるスクリプトをご存知の方がいたらご教授願います。 ちなみに、終了部分は以下のように記述しております。 ActiveWorkbook.close てか、これだとbookって書いてあるんでブックまでしか終了できないですね・・・・・・(´∀`;)

みんなの回答

  • bin-chan
  • ベストアンサー率33% (1403/4213)
回答No.2

application.quit を記述する。 ただし、ブック内の変更があれば事前に保存するなど、手当てしておく。 set で宣言したオブジェクトがあるなら set <宣言したオブジェクト> = nothing を 行わないと、メモリ上にゴミが残る場合があるので注意してください。 (タスクマネージャにEXCELが残るのが確認できるかも)

hacker_d
質問者

お礼

ありがとございまっくす

  • Stiltzkin
  • ベストアンサー率42% (119/283)
回答No.1

こんにちは。 Excelの終了は、 Application.Quit でできると思います。

hacker_d
質問者

お礼

ありがとございまっする

関連するQ&A